On December 6, the ITEC Students enrolled in ITEC 269 - Industrial Safety, completed the requirements for certification in First Aid, CPR & AED (Automated External Defibrillator) from the National Safety Council.  Their Professor, Ms. Sharon Haristy, who is a certified trainer for the National Safety Council, offered ITEC 269 for the first time this semester and it was a huge success.  Training includes comprehensive hands-on industry leading content.  Thirty four students completed the requirements and received a certificate and wallet card valid for two years.
